Методы подключения к базе данных PostgreSQL через доменный сокет Unix

Фраза «подключения к доменному сокету Unix «/tmp/.s.pgsql.5432»» относится к установлению соединений с базой данных PostgreSQL с использованием файла доменного сокета Unix, расположенного по адресу «/tmp/.s.pgsql.5432».. Вот несколько методов, которые вы можете использовать для установления соединений с базой данных PostgreSQL через сокет домена Unix:

  1. Утилита командной строки psql: вы можете использовать утилиту командной строки psql, которая является клиентом PostgreSQL по умолчанию, для подключения к базе данных с использованием сокета домена Unix. Команда будет выглядеть так: psql -h /tmp/.s.pgsql.5432 -U имя_пользователя -d имя_базы_данных.

  2. Библиотека libpq. Если вы разрабатываете собственное приложение, вы можете использовать библиотеку libpq, официальную клиентскую библиотеку PostgreSQL, для установления соединений с базой данных через сокет домена Unix. Библиотека предоставляет различные функции и API для управления соединениями и выполнения запросов.

  3. Языки программирования. Большинство языков программирования имеют клиентские библиотеки PostgreSQL, которые можно использовать для подключения к базе данных. Например, в Python вы можете использовать библиотеку psycopg2, а в Node.js — библиотеку pg. Эти библиотеки предоставляют удобные способы установления соединений с использованием сокетов домена Unix.

  4. Драйверы ODBC/JDBC. Если вы используете ODBC или JDBC для подключения к базе данных, вы можете настроить соответствующие драйверы для подключения к PostgreSQL через сокет домена Unix. Точные шаги настройки могут различаться в зависимости от используемого вами драйвера и операционной системы.

Подводя итог, можно сказать, что существует несколько методов установления соединений с базой данных PostgreSQL с использованием сокета домена Unix, включая утилиту командной строки psql, библиотеку libpq, клиентские библиотеки для конкретного языка и драйверы ODBC/JDBC.